Understanding the Conversion

Converting feet to meters is an essential skill, especially for those working in fields like construction, engineering, or travel.

The conversion from feet to meters involves understanding that one foot is equivalent to approximately 0.3048 meters.

This means that when converting 80 feet into meters, you would multiply 80 by 0.3048.

Performing this calculation results in approximately 24.384 meters.
